Product Description

Immerse yourself in the captivating world of percussion with Akira Nishimura's "Ketiak - Works of Akira Nishimura," released on November 22, 1988, under the Camerata Tokyo label. This 57-minute album is a testament to Nishimura's mastery and innovation in the realm of percussion music. The album features five tracks, each a unique exploration of rhythm and sound, composed between 1979 and 1988. From the intricate patterns of "Ketiak" to the meditative tones of "Padma in Meditation," and the dynamic interplay in "Concerto for Timpanist and Five Percussionists," Nishimura's work is a journey through the diverse landscapes of percussion. Each piece is a showcase of Nishimura's ability to create complex, engaging, and evocative music using a variety of percussion instruments. Tracks

  1. Ketiak - 1979Akira Nishimura, Percussion-Group 72
    11:23
  2. Tala - 1982Akira Nishimura, Percussion-Group 72
    11:43
  3. Padma in Meditation - 1988Akira Nishimura, Percussion-Group 72
    11:39
  4. Legong - 1988Akira Nishimura, Percussion-Group 72
    12:30
  5. Concerto for Timpanist and Five Percussionists - 1988Akira Nishimura, Percussion-Group 72
    10:34
